You can choose from nine playable characters such as SSJ Goku, SSJ Goten, Majin Buu, SSJ Trunks (Kid), Majin Vegeta, SSJ Gohan, Supreme Kai, Dabura, and Android 18. The third Butōden has more dynamic gameplay thanks to faster energy charging than in the previous two parts. The last one is Spectator Mode, in which you can watch the fight of two characters controlled by computer AI. Invite your friend to play together and check outwho will be a better fighter (for instructions on how to set the keys for the second player, check the end of this description). ![]() The best fun, of course, is in Two Player Mode (1p vs 2p). Choose your favorite character, an opponent, a map, a few gameplay parameters, and test your skills. In Arcade Mode (1p vs Com), you can fight against the computer AI. The other game modes are quite standard for this series. Instead, you can play in the Tournament Mode in which you'll fight against all characters available in the game. Unlike previous games, this time there is no Story Mode. The game was released through Apogee in two sets of three episodes under the shareware model, in which the first episode is released for free to drive interest in paying for the rest. Wolfenstein 3D features artwork by Adrian Carmack and sound effects and music by Bobby Prince. He and designer Tom Hall designed the game, built on Carmack's engine, to be fast and violent, unlike other computer games on the market at the time. After a design session prompted the company to shift from the family-friendly Keen to a more violent theme, programmer John Romero suggested remaking the 1981 stealth shooter Castle Wolfenstein as a fast-paced action game. In mid-1991, programmer John Carmack experimented with making a fast 3D game engine by restricting the gameplay and viewpoint to a single plane, producing Hovertank 3D and Catacomb 3-D as prototypes. Wolfenstein 3D was the second major independent release by id Software, after the Commander Keen series of episodes. The player traverses each of the game's levels to find an elevator to the next level or kill a final boss, fighting Nazi soldiers, dogs, and other enemies with knives and a variety of guns. In Wolfenstein 3D, the player assumes the role of Allied spy William "B.J." Blazkowicz during World War II as he escapes from the Nazi German prison Castle Wolfenstein and carries out a series of crucial missions against the Nazis. Originally released on for DOS, it was inspired by the 1981 Muse Software video game Castle Wolfenstein, and is the third installment in the Wolfenstein series. Wolfenstein 3D is a first-person shooter video game developed by id Software and published by Apogee Software and FormGen.
